On 3/15/23 12:40 AM, Christoph Hellwig wrote:
> On Tue, Mar 14, 2023 at 05:23:16PM -0500, Mike Christie wrote:
>> We could do separate structs though:
>
> I suspect that's probably better in the long run, as the [0] notation
> is on its way out.
Ok. I was able to use the separate structs and then
On 3/14/23 12:15 PM, Christoph Hellwig wrote:
> On Fri, Feb 24, 2023 at 11:44:51AM -0600, Mike Christie wrote:
>> +__u8resv10[14];
>> +union {
>> +struct {
>> +__u8rsvd24[40];
>> +struct nvme_registered_ctrl_ext regctl_eds[0];
>> +
On Tue, Mar 14, 2023 at 05:23:16PM -0500, Mike Christie wrote:
> We could do separate structs though:
I suspect that's probably better in the long run, as the [0] notation
is on its way out.
--
dm-devel mailing list
dm-devel@redhat.com
https://listman.redhat.com/mailman/listinfo/dm-devel
On Fri, Feb 24, 2023 at 11:44:51AM -0600, Mike Christie wrote:
> + __u8resv10[14];
> + union {
> + struct {
> + __u8rsvd24[40];
> + struct nvme_registered_ctrl_ext regctl_eds[0];
> + };
> + struct nvme_regis
Looks good:
Reviewed-by: Christoph Hellwig
--
dm-devel mailing list
dm-devel@redhat.com
https://listman.redhat.com/mailman/listinfo/dm-devel
On 2/24/2023 9:44 AM, Mike Christie wrote:
> This fixes the following issues with the reservation status structs:
>
> 1. resv10 is bytes 23:10 so it should be 14 bytes.
> 2. regctl_ds only supports 64 bit host IDs.
>
> These are not currently used, but will be in this patchset which adds
> suppor